Rachael Ray Nutrish Naturally Delish Giveaway!
A few weeks ago we did a review on Rachael Rays new line of natural wet dog food, Nutrish Naturally Delish. If you missed our totally awesome review you can read all about here.
As I said in my review I was pleasantly surprised with this new line of food and Sherman and Leroy were too. The Chicken Muttball flavor was their favorite flavor and I actually grabbed a few more tubs of it when I was at the store the other day because I had some coupons that were sent to me in the media package that I received for the review. I have been mixing a few spoonfuls in with their dry kibble a few times a week. This has really helped me to entice Leroy to finish all his dinner!
